Earth layer Our Earth is surrounded by layers such as the troposphere, stratosphere, mesosphere, thermosphere, and exosphere. The troposphere is the lowest layer in our Earth’s atmosphere, meaning it is closest to us, and it has an impact on our weather and climate. Above the troposphere is the stratosphere, which protects us from harmful ultraviolet (UV) radiation. The air movement in this layer is relatively slow. Beyond the stratosphere, we find the mesosphere, where temperatures are low, and meteorites and shooting stars burn up. Introduction to Asteroids Asteroids are fascinating celestial bodies that have intrigued scientists and space enthusiasts for decades. These small, rocky objects orbit the Sun and are primarily found in the asteroid belt, a region between Mars and Jupiter.
